自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

原创 每日两停

孔子云:一日三省吾身 很多真理都不复杂,浅显易懂,可真正做起来,每隔一段时间都会有不同的感触。 我每日两停,一停早晨,计划当日工作,二停中午,午休,养生之道也。 和圣人相比,我尚无可“省”之事,为了生活两停已是难得了。 其实,回想起来,很多日子都不用“省”、“停”的,一天下来无所事事,何用计划?早...

2009-02-23 23:41:00 1444 0

原创 投资被套是否值得同情?

 “现在我们这个投资团已经有几个月没有团购了,我们人多,组织在一起和开发商谈判,商量退房或者价格赔偿的事,不过目前进展不大,还希望能得到你们媒体的支持。”上面这段话是新浪网上一篇题为《珠三角退房风波群起 百亿炒楼资金深度套牢 》中的一段文字,原文地址http://finance.sina.com....

2008-04-19 23:04:00 1667 0

原创 转型

 毕业已经将近4年了,人也越来越近三十,古语说三十而立,现在还依然感觉不靠谱。刚毕业的时候在一家台资工厂企业的资讯部门,该公司正处在黄金发展时期,业务不断扩大,销售额也急剧攀升,进公司时公司正在准备推行Oracle ERP,台湾的一个咨询顾问对我们讲说我们碰上了好时机,做ERP咨询顾问很有前途。当...

2008-04-14 21:27:00 1583 0

原创 DataGridView中的当前行数据怎样自动绑定到TextBox

DataGridView与TextBox的绑定本文讲述DataGridView中的当前行数据怎样自动绑定到TextBox等其他编辑控件。在进行WinForm编程时,编辑通常通过两种方式进行,一是网格操作,即数据的新增、维护、删除等操作均在网格中进行,一是通过文本框、下了列表、日期等控件逐条编辑。后...

2008-03-04 00:10:00 8372 0

原创 个人财务系统——Petshop实战

个人财务系统——Petshop实战一、关于PetshopPetShop是微软用来展示.Net进行系统开发能力的一个范例,目前版本为4.0。PetShop采用三层架构思想,综合运用面向接口的编程、依赖倒置原则(DIP Dependency Inversion Principle)、工厂模式、单一职责...

2008-03-02 16:15:00 2694 1

原创 赢在中国08年2月26日

昨天晚上赢在中国节目上,A君嘶声、急速、重复呐喊“行动”二字,然后单膝跪地继续嘶声呐喊着这两个字,我已数不清这两个字被重复了多少次,直听得我呼吸停顿、心脏狂跳,正如余哄敏先生所指出的,创业不需要尖声叫喊,创业需要的是持续的激情投入。B君则频繁声明“出了趟差,回来之后都没了”,本来和哥哥一起做的公司...

2008-02-27 20:51:00 1758 0

原创 DataGridView导出excel

本文参考网友江边孤岛(感谢原作者)的《WinForm中DataGrid扩展类 - 快速导出Excel文件,带保存对话框,并杀死进程。相对完美的解决方案!》(url:http://blog.csdn.net/jbgh608/archive/2007/08/29/1763517.aspx )而写,但本...

2008-02-04 13:20:00 5704 2

原创 最近看过的几本给我印象深刻的书

  最近看过的几本给我印象深刻的书《敏捷软件开发宣言》:程序员应该看的一本书《微软研发:致胜策略》:好的项目经理不是开会开出来的。《项目经理案头手册》:虽然是01年版,但书老知识不老,学到不少东西。《明朝那些事儿》、《把信送给加西亚》:后一本书其实是一个故事,说的是美西战争期间,当时是美国陆军中尉...

2008-01-31 22:33:00 2026 0

原创 一次乘的士引发的有关项目管理的思考

  一次乘的士引发的有关项目管理的思考今天在搭乘的士时司机走了与我预期不同的路线,我对司机说右转走上步路不是很直接吗?司机说现在走的是最近的路。依我对周边环境的熟悉,应该没有比我刚才指出的那条路更近的了,事实上走了司机决定的路我更坚信了自己。我们不妨把这个过程当作一个项目,司机和乘客中的一方是项目...

2008-01-29 20:26:00 1957 0

原创 Blog文章分类方法

  Blog文章分类方法记得以前刚注册Blog后第一件事情就是维护分类,这时还没写过任何一篇文章,维护分类自然有些绞尽脑汁的感觉,但总算是维护了一组自己认为完美、实用的分类。然而真正写Blog勾选分类时,我却时常觉得无论哪个分类都不能体现文章的性质。后来我干脆把自己添加的分类都删除了。所有文章都没...

2008-01-29 19:30:00 3284 1

原创 基于SaaS模式的软件开发

 基于SaaS模式的软件开发 一、SaaS介绍、长尾市场SaaS(Software as a Service软件即服务)是通过互联网、以服务的形式交付软件、同时供多个租户(每个租户下面有一个或多个用户)租赁使用的业务模式。相比传统应用软件,以下几点因素或许正是SaaS目前备受关注的原因。首先是获取...

2008-01-24 23:01:00 8647 0

原创 我的2007

 我的2007毕业多年,每年年底年初的时候我都想写个总结,因为文笔太差(上学时作文从来都是挖空心思写出来的),每次都是不知道从何言起,开了头又没有办法继续写下去,渐渐的就搁置了,淡忘了。这段时间在公交车上看到IBM的广告,有一句广告词是“停止空谈,开始行动”;公司一直以来对执行力的探讨也意在“遵照...

2008-01-21 22:45:00 1580 0

原创 国家的劳动法更加人性化了,公司的制度却更加无情了

2008年即将实施新劳动法,各公司纷纷出台应对措施,较为轰动的如华为集体辞职事件。我们公司也不例外,出台了一些严厉的制度规范员工的行为,如违反公司条款,情节严重的,造成公司经济损失的,不能胜任工作的,不服从命令达两次的,年度内迟到累计10次的,等等情况,公司可以视情况开除员工而不给与任何补偿。国家...

2007-12-20 22:17:00 1857 0

原创 mysql连接服务器语法

 cmd方式:打开cmd输入:mysql -h server -u user -p 回车后提示输入密码,输入密码即可然后使用use dbname命令设置当前操作的数据库。 注意:上面-p后面不要紧跟着输入密码,这样会登陆不成功。

2007-06-09 17:20:00 3149 1

原创 我所正在使用和使用过的软件——互联网篇

  我所正在使用和使用过的软件——互联网篇        虽然手上还有工作要做,但脑海中的这一念让我乐意停下来,花些时间整理成为网民以来使用过和正在使用的互联网软件。感谢这些软件和它们背后的作者,带给我们诸多方便。       也算作小小的信息和大家分享,如果有可能,我很期待看到网友更精彩的总结。...

2007-05-24 20:53:00 1864 0

原创 TreeView第三种状态的另类实现

 TreeView第三种状态的另类实现      缘起:最近给一个WinForm项目做权限设置,需要用到树形控件(TreeView)。设置TreeView的CheckBoxes属性为true时,树形控件的每个节点前会出现一个选择框。但选择框只有两种显示外观,即选中(框中有勾)和未选中。相信很多朋友...

2007-05-22 19:24:00 3438 0

原创 IBM ThinkPad R60系统安装亲历

 拿到本子时预装的操作系统为XP Home版,作为软件开发人员,总觉得不爽,且常碰到休眠后不能被唤醒、正常使用时突然死机、偶尔待机时死机等不得不强行关机再启动的情况。公司同事也有碰到类似情况,上网看也有此类问题发布,但找不到问题原因和解决方法。于是我打定主意重新安装系统。因没有笔记本的安装经验,我...

2007-05-15 20:57:00 9744 2

原创 IBM ThinkPad R60系统安装步骤和注意事项

 本人在R60上安装过2003和XP,结合本人的实操经验,建议不要安装2003,因为一些硬件很难找到针对2003的驱动(或者根本没有?),另外本人安装2003后浏览网页时频繁死机,不得不强行关机再启动。下面我将详细描述完美安装XP的步骤,所有硬件驱动一个都不少。本人在最开始安装2003时参考网友t...

2007-05-14 19:57:00 10835 4

原创 项目管理浅论

 项目管理浅论——开发计划制定、执行与跟踪       项目经过前期的分析、设计,到了开发阶段。对于项目规模不是很大,没有特别指定开发经理的项目,项目经理就要负责开发计划的制定。       制定一个合理的排程计划能够指导开发过程顺利有序进行,为保证计划的合理性我们需要考虑如下几个要点:     ...

2007-05-02 16:30:00 1769 0

原创 winForm自定义控件攻略之二

 winForm自定义控件攻略之二——winForm中为DataGrid指定列标题和列宽 51长假已经开始了,很多人已经上路或者准备上路——外出旅游了吧,小生祝大家玩得开心,回头可以贴些照片来弊站,借你们的余热暖暖,不至于让这里太冷。想必另一些朋友已经安排加班了,远游是不行了,不过值得开心的是:银...

2007-05-01 01:18:00 3705 0

原创 winForm自定义控件攻略之一

winForm自定义控件攻略之一——winForm中为DataGrid增加单元格响应事件 51长假已经开始了,很多人已经上路或者准备上路——外出旅游了吧,小生祝大家玩得开心,回头可以贴些照片来弊站,借你们的余热暖暖,不至于让这里太冷。想必另一些朋友已经安排加班了,远游是不行了,不过值得开心的是:银...

2007-04-30 00:17:00 1925 0

原创 任务粒度、软件粒度

公司的一个项目有三个子系统,其中A子系统最先开发,开发采用每个窗体类由一个开发人员来开发的方式,结果整个A子系统开发下来出现了很多问题。主要有两个,首先是时间看来没有预先计划的那么充足(似乎公司里的所有软件项目都是如此);由于开发过程中相互间缺乏沟通,每个窗体类中相同的功能却有不同的实现,导致运行...

2006-03-14 22:41:00 4742 0

原创 C#基本问题列表——面试通常题

 1、String str=new String("a")和String str = "a"有什么区别? String str = "a"; 这个只是一个引用,内存中如果有“a"的话,str就指向它,如果没有才创建如果你以后还用...

2006-03-03 22:47:00 1577 0

转载 VSS 使用说明手册

VSS 使用说明手册                                              版本控制是工作组软件开发中的重要方面,它能防止意外的文件丢失、允许反追踪到早期版本、并能对版本进行分支、合并和管理。在软件开发和您需要比较两种版 本的文件或找回早期版本的文件时,源代码的...

2006-02-11 20:02:00 2373 0

转载 CVS新手介绍

CVS是并发版本系统(Concurrent Versions System)的意思,主流的开 放源码网络透明的版本控制系 统。CVS对于从个人开发者到大型,分布团队都是有用的: 它的客户机/服务器存取方法使得开发者可以从任何因特网的接入点存取最 新的代码。 它的无限制的版本管理检出(check o...

2006-02-10 23:07:00 1633 0

转载 ClearCase 介绍

一、        软件配置管理的必要性 没有任何一个行业象计算机工业发展的如此迅速。在今天的软件产业更是如此,技术和产品的更新日新月异令所有技术人员和管理人员都感到明显的压力。软件产品的开发,市场投放速度成倍增长;Internet/Intranet应用的发展改变着软件的开发,传递,和分发方式;不...

2006-02-10 23:02:00 5244 0

原创 [C#]重写文本控件的OnKeyPress和OnTextChanged进行录入数据校验

//记录OnKeyPress前的字符  string BeforKeyPressText = "";  //记录OnKeyPress执行时输入被视为无效(e.Handled = true;)的次数 注:一个汉字和一个英文字母的输入各执行一次OnKeyPress  int Err...

2006-01-05 18:32:00 3419 0

原创 [C#]控件的几个事件的执行顺序

对于需要重写文本控件等来统一调整外观显示、数据校验等处理时,事件执行顺序有时会很重要。比如对重写的文本控件类做修改,以达到控件得到焦点和失去焦点时颜色变化。如果同时重写了OnGotFocus和OnEnter,并在其中做了背景色的设定,那么会以那个修改为准呢?事件执行顺序会告诉你。进入控件时:先激发...

2006-01-04 20:29:00 2744 0

原创 oracle中自动增长列的实现

创建两个表,用来做测试:create table test(id int,name varchar2(10));create table test1(id int,name varchar2(10));创建sequence,用来得到自动增长值:create sequence For_testinc...

2005-12-15 18:44:00 7649 2

原创 C#中的构造函数

1、静态构造函数    在java和其他语言中好像没有这个概念(说错了请各位朋友包涵并指出呵),    C#中的静态构造函数没有参数,有且只能有一个,形如static classname(){},只在类加载时运行(一般的构造函数在每次实例化时运行),用于静态数据的处理。它和一般的无参构造函数是唯一...

2005-11-16 14:50:00 1015 0

原创 oralce学习笔记之异常处理篇

oracle的异常分为编译时异常(错误)和运行时异常,前者不能被处理,后者可以被处理。我们主要讨论运行时异常。异常类型:a、预定义异常      已命名的预定义异常有CURSOR_ALREADY_OPEN、INVALID_NUMBER、TOO_MANY_ROWS等b、用户定义异常c、已命名异常(已...

2005-10-09 14:30:00 2347 0

原创 oralce学习笔记之高级查询篇

高级查询以下所举例子代码可在oracle9i的scott模式下运行1、层次化查询:  create or replace procedure company_listing  --递归过程实现层次化查询  (    p_start_with varchar2,    p_level number ...

2005-09-29 17:04:00 1033 0

原创 sql收藏

--一组有关(NULL)值处理的函数 [添加时间:2005-09-30]  coalesce( expr1, expr2, ... expr_n )返回第一个非NULL值  NVL( string1, replace_with ):如果string1为NULL则返回replace_with  NV...

2005-09-28 12:29:00 1090 0

原创 oralce学习笔记之视图篇

视图:可进行的操作:选去、联接、insert、update、deleteoracle中有四种典型的视图:关系视图、内嵌视图、对象视图、物化视图视图作用:强化安全、增强性能、隐藏复杂性、提供抽象、定制数据显示1、关系视图:  a)with read only约束用来定义只能进行选取操作的视图    ...

2005-09-28 09:21:00 1285 0

原创 oracle中子句执行顺序

摘自《oracle9i参考手册》1、根据where子句选择行2、根据group by子句组合行3、为每个组计算分组函数的结果4、根据having子句选择和排除行5、根据order by子句中的分组函数的结果对组进行排序执行顺序对查询性能有直接影响,一般来说通过where子句排除的记录越多,查询的执...

2005-09-27 17:39:00 1829 0

原创 也谈选取从N行到M行的记录

题目:选取排序后表中的第5到第10条记录下面是oracle中的sql实现,想必各路英雄会有更好的方法,请不啬赐教!1、用minus也可以,至于性能请高手指点:    select * from table_name order by column_name where rownum    minu...

2005-09-26 12:20:00 935 0

原创 C#中关于模式匹配的简单例子

    模式匹配可以用于文本框输入时的验证,比如邮政编码只能是6位数字;移动电话只能是13位数字,并且以13开头;汽车的VIN码由17位数字和字母组成;等等。     使用模式匹配来验证用户的输入无疑会比一般的判断要方便。     下面是一个验证汽车的VIN码的简单例子,限于本人水平,同时本人的意...

2005-05-13 19:21:00 3370 0

原创 在一个数据库中用到另一个数据库中的表

SQL Server中有诸如Sysobjects这样的全局表,也就是说你可以在不切换当前数据库的情况下直接进行select等操作。那么如果是普通表,怎样实现在不切换当前数据库的情况下直接使用?比如我需要在我的数据库mydb中写一个存储过程,如果有错误发生,存储过程能根据@@error显示错误信息,...

2005-03-21 19:14:00 960 0

原创 带输出参数的存储过程的使用及在C#中调用问题

创建示例存储过程的完整的语句:USE pubsIF EXISTS (SELECT name FROM sysobjects          WHERE name = up_test AND type = P)   DROP PROCEDURE up_test GOcreate procedur...

2005-03-17 18:53:00 1927 0

原创 Sql Server中用变量名作为表名的解决方案

最近写procedure,遇到一些问题。其中我觉得关于“用变量名作为表名”的问题较有价值,写出和大家一起分享。请各位若有好的解决方案一定要不吝赐教。情景:如果你在写procedure时要根据特定变量的值动态创建table(表名是全部或部分特定变量的值)。例如:declare @tablename ...

2005-03-16 11:44:00 8400 1

提示
确定要删除当前文章?
取消 删除